Brake Pedal Position Switch Signal Circuit Troubleshooting

  1. Check the brake lights.

    Are the brake lights on without pressing the brake pedal? 

    1. YES  -Inspect the brake pedal position switch (see BRAKE PEDAL AND BRAKE PEDAL POSITION SWITCH/IDLE STOP SWITCH ADJUSTMENT ).
    2. NO  -Go to step 2.
  2. Press the brake pedal.

    Do the brake lights come on? 

    1. YES  -Go to step 3.
    2. NO  -Go to step  4.
  3. Measure voltage between ECM connector terminals A32 and B20 with the brake pedal pressed.

    Is there battery voltage ? 

    1. YES  -The brake pedal position switch signal is OK.
    2. NO  -Repair open in the wire between the ECM (A32) and the brake pedal position switch.
  4. Inspect the No. 6 (10 A) fuse in the under-hood fuse/relay box.

    Is the fuse OK ? 

    1. YES  -Repair open in the wire between the brake pedal position switch and the No. 6 (10 A) fuse. Inspect the brake pedal position switch (see BRAKE PEDAL AND BRAKE PEDAL POSITION SWITCH/IDLE STOP SWITCH ADJUSTMENT ).
    2. NO  -Repair short in the wire between the ECM (A32) and the No. 6 (10 A) fuse. Replace the No. 6 (10 A) fuse.
